Patents by Inventor Brian Peterson

Brian Peterson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10244049
    Abstract: Aspects of the disclosure relate to managing migration of an application. The managing migration of an application includes establishing a source dataset. The source dataset includes a set of source features. The source features relate to a source. The source includes the application. A determination of a first set of migration plans is made. The determination is made with an evaluation. The evaluation is made using the source dataset and a set of legacy features. The evaluation is performed with a cost measure. The application is migrated from the source to the target. The migration is based on the determined first set of migration plans.
    Type: Grant
    Filed: February 28, 2018
    Date of Patent: March 26, 2019
    Assignee: International Business Machines Corporation
    Inventors: Kun Bai, Jinho Hwang, Brian Peterson, Maja Vukovic
  • Publication number: 20190075082
    Abstract: Users of an endpoint remediation system can be assigned to different roles, from which they can request exceptions, approve exceptions, and/or enable remediation on endpoint devices. The compliance scanning and enforcing process can be automated, while allowing entities to request and/or approve certain exceptions. Therefore, security compliance for customers can be actively managed to provide visibility to the endpoint device compliance state at any time.
    Type: Application
    Filed: December 14, 2017
    Publication date: March 7, 2019
    Inventors: Constantin Mircea Adam, Richard Jay Cohen, Robert Filepp, Milton H. Hernandez, Brian Peterson, Maja Vukovic, Sai Zeng, Guan Qun Zhang, Bhayna Agrawal
  • Publication number: 20190075081
    Abstract: Users of an endpoint remediation system can be assigned to different roles, from which they can request exceptions, approve exceptions, and/or enable remediation on endpoint devices. The compliance scanning and enforcing process can be automated, while allowing entities to request and/or approve certain exceptions. Therefore, security compliance for customers can be actively managed to provide visibility to the endpoint device compliance state at any time.
    Type: Application
    Filed: September 1, 2017
    Publication date: March 7, 2019
    Inventors: Constantin Mircea Adam, Richard Jay Cohen, Robert Filepp, Milton H. Hernandez, Brian Peterson, Maja Vukovic, Sai Zeng, Guan Qun Zhang, Bhavna Agrawal
  • Patent number: 10205419
    Abstract: Devices and system for installing solar modules for the generation of solar power are disclosed. One device could be a mid-mount assembly having a module sleeve coupled to a module sleeve adapter for engaging boundary surfaces of one solar module. A second device could be an end-mount assembly having a top structure engaged with a bottom structure to form two sides, one side for engaging boundary surfaces of one solar module and the other for engaging a module sleeve on a second side. The solar modules installation system could include a plurality of the solar panels, a plurality of end-mount assemblies and mid-mount assemblies, and a plurality of base assemblies coupled to the plurality of end-mount assemblies and mid-mount assemblies.
    Type: Grant
    Filed: March 30, 2017
    Date of Patent: February 12, 2019
    Assignee: Sunrun South LLC
    Inventors: Greg McPheeters, Geno Viscuso, Brian Peterson
  • Publication number: 20190012340
    Abstract: Methods and systems are disclosed herein for updating a knowledge graph based on a user confirmation. A media guidance application receives a user communication and isolates a term of the user communication. The media guidance application identifies a candidate component of a knowledge graph associated with the term. The media guidance application requests user input directed to confirming whether the term is associated with the candidate component. In response to receiving the user input, the media guidance application modifies a strength of association between the term and the component.
    Type: Application
    Filed: September 17, 2018
    Publication date: January 10, 2019
    Inventors: Timothy Christensen Kelly, Patrick Gerard Morgan, Brian Peterson, Walter R. Klappert
  • Patent number: 10147388
    Abstract: Methods and systems are described for a media guidance application that enhances the viewing experiences of users by modifying, as perceived by a user, an area outside of the television or computer screen. In particular, the media guidance application may enhance the viewing experiences of users by darkening an area outside of a display screen visible to a user in order to prevent the area outside of the display screen from distracting a user.
    Type: Grant
    Filed: April 29, 2015
    Date of Patent: December 4, 2018
    Assignee: Rovi Guides, Inc.
    Inventor: Brian Peterson
  • Publication number: 20180321215
    Abstract: Described herein are methods and techniques for determining one or more characteristics of a hydrocarbon source. The method comprises obtaining a hydrocarbon fluid sample, determining at least one measured clumped isotope signature or measured position specific isotope signature for at least one hydrocarbon species of interest in the hydrocarbon fluid sample, determining at least one expected clumped isotope signature or expected position specific isotope signature for the hydrocarbon species of interest, comparing the measured clumped isotope signature or measured position specific isotope signature with the expected clumped isotope signature or expected position specific isotope signature, and determining at least one characteristic of the source of the hydrocarbon sample based on the comparison.
    Type: Application
    Filed: May 4, 2018
    Publication date: November 8, 2018
    Inventors: Brian Peterson, Michael Lawson, Michael J. Formolo, Meytal B. Higgins
  • Publication number: 20180287550
    Abstract: Devices and system for installing solar modules for the generation of solar power are disclosed. One device could be a mid-mount assembly having a module sleeve coupled to a module sleeve adapter for engaging boundary surfaces of one solar module. A second device could be an end-mount assembly having a top structure engaged with a bottom structure to form two sides, one side for engaging boundary surfaces of one solar module and the other for engaging a module sleeve on a second side. The solar modules installation system could include a plurality of the solar panels, a plurality of end-mount assemblies and mid-mount assemblies, and a plurality of base assemblies coupled to the plurality of end-mount assemblies and mid-mount assemblies.
    Type: Application
    Filed: March 30, 2017
    Publication date: October 4, 2018
    Inventors: Greg McPheeters, Geno Viscuso, Brian Peterson
  • Publication number: 20180279007
    Abstract: Systems and methods are described herein for presenting user selected scenes. A media guidance application may generate for display a listing for a media asset, wherein a play length of the media asset includes a non-selectable play length portion and a selectable play length portion. The media guidance application may generate for display a first scene option corresponding to a first scene and a second scene option corresponding to a second scene. The media guidance application may receive a user selection of the first or second scene option and incorporate the selected scene into the selectable play length portion of the media asset. The media guidance application may generate for display the media asset with the selected scene incorporated into the selectable play length portion.
    Type: Application
    Filed: March 21, 2018
    Publication date: September 27, 2018
    Inventors: Brian Peterson, Vanessa Wickenkamp, David John Wheatley, Walter R. Klappert
  • Patent number: 10078651
    Abstract: Methods and systems are disclosed herein for updating a knowledge graph based on a user confirmation. A media guidance application receives a user communication and isolates a term of the user communication. The media guidance application identifies a candidate component of a knowledge graph associated with the term. The media guidance application requests user input directed to confirming whether the term is associated with the candidate component. In response to receiving the user input, the media guidance application modifies a strength of association between the term and the component.
    Type: Grant
    Filed: April 27, 2015
    Date of Patent: September 18, 2018
    Assignee: Rovi Guides, Inc.
    Inventors: Timothy Christensen Kelly, Patrick Gerard Morgan, Brian Peterson, Walter R. Klappert
  • Publication number: 20180255348
    Abstract: Methods and systems are disclosed herein for a media guidance application that presents information about a multiple media assets simultaneously by modifying graphical properties of a progress bar associated with each media asset. For example, based on one or more events in the respective media assets, the media guidance application may modify the dimensions of the progress bars to include textual descriptions, may modify a color, brightness, transparency, etc. of the progress bars, and/or may modify an animation of the progress bars or a graphic associated with the progress bars.
    Type: Application
    Filed: May 1, 2018
    Publication date: September 6, 2018
    Inventors: Brian Peterson, Phil Golyshko
  • Publication number: 20180243083
    Abstract: An intraocular implant (IOI) includes a lens structure with variable optical power, a sensor that detects an optical accommodation response, a rechargeable power storage device, a recharging interface, a wireless communication interface, and a controller. The controller can receive information from the sensor indicating an optical accommodation response, control the lens structure to vary the variable optical power based on the information received from the sensor, control the recharging interface to recharge the rechargeable power storage device, and further control the recharging interface to receive power for operation of the IOI, and transmit and receive information through the wireless communication interface.
    Type: Application
    Filed: September 3, 2015
    Publication date: August 30, 2018
    Applicant: Elenza, Inc.
    Inventors: Amitava Gupta GUPTA, Rudy Mazzocchi, Roel TRIP, Brian PETERSON, George CINTRA, Joey CHEN, Leslie HALBERG
  • Patent number: 10025611
    Abstract: A method to perform server provisioning on a plurality of computer systems to generate a plurality of target virtual machines includes: obtaining configurations from a pool comprising at least one existing candidate virtual server or server image through a discovery process; performing a clustering analysis on the configurations to group the configurations into at least two groups; and for each group, selecting a configuration from among the configurations of the group as a candidate virtual machine image; determining a cost of actions required to be performed on the candidate virtual image to result in target virtual machines with a same configuration as the configurations of the group; and selecting the candidate virtual image with the lowest cost.
    Type: Grant
    Filed: October 20, 2015
    Date of Patent: July 17,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Jose R. Figueroa, Robert Filepp, William J. Hladik, Jr., Brian Peterson, Frederick Y. Wu, Christopher C. Young, Sai Zeng
  • Publication number: 20180191823
    Abstract: Aspects of the disclosure relate to managing migration of an application. The managing migration of an application includes establishing a source dataset. The source dataset includes a set of source features. The source features relate to a source. The source includes the application. A determination of a first set of migration plans is made. The determination is made with an evaluation. The evaluation is made using the source dataset and a set of legacy features. The evaluation is performed with a cost measure. The application is migrated from the source to the target. The migration is based on the determined first set of migration plans.
    Type: Application
    Filed: February 28, 2018
    Publication date: July 5, 2018
    Inventors: Kun Bai, Jinho Hwang, Brian Peterson, Maja Vukovic
  • Publication number: 20180169969
    Abstract: The present disclosure generally relates to additive manufacturing of an object using both a digital light processing (DLP) projector and a focused energy source to irradiate a photopolymerizable material, and apparatuses and methods for the same. The DLP projector irradiates and cures an outer perimeter of the object, and the focused energy source irradiates and cures an inner region of the object. In a preferred embodiment, irradiation by both the DLP projector and the focused energy source occur from underneath a tank holding the photopolymerizable material and through a transparent window.
    Type: Application
    Filed: December 15, 2016
    Publication date: June 21, 2018
    Inventors: Johnny DELEON, William MURPHY, Stephanie Lynn DEPALMA, Brian PETERSON, Travis SANDS, Russell DENNISON, Stephen DEAK, Kevin MCEVOY
  • Patent number: 10003778
    Abstract: Methods and systems are described for a media guidance application that enhances the viewing experiences of users by modifying, as perceived by a user, an area outside of the television or computer screen. In particular, the media guidance application may enhance the viewing experiences of users by incorporating colors corresponding to the display screen in the area surrounding the display screen in order to prevent the area outside of the display screen from distracting a user.
    Type: Grant
    Filed: April 29, 2015
    Date of Patent: June 19, 2018
    Assignee: Rovi Guides, Inc.
    Inventor: Brian Peterson
  • Patent number: 9992531
    Abstract: Methods and systems are disclosed herein for a media guidance application that presents information about a multiple media assets simultaneously by modifying graphical properties of a progress bar associated with each media asset. For example, based on one or more events in the respective media assets, the media guidance application may modify the dimensions of the progress bars to include textual descriptions, may modify a color, brightness, transparency, etc. of the progress bars, and/or may modify an animation of the progress bars or a graphic associated with the progress bars.
    Type: Grant
    Filed: December 23, 2014
    Date of Patent: June 5, 2018
    Assignee: Rovi Guides, Inc.
    Inventors: Brian Peterson, Phil Golyshko
  • Patent number: 9992280
    Abstract: Aspects of the disclosure relate to managing migration of an application. The managing migration of an application includes establishing a source dataset. The source dataset includes a set of source features. The source features relate to a source. The source includes the application. A determination of a first set of migration plans is made. The determination is made with an evaluation. The evaluation is made using the source dataset and a set of legacy features. The evaluation is performed with a cost measure. The application is migrated from the source to the target. The migration is based on the determined first set of migration plans.
    Type: Grant
    Filed: May 5, 2017
    Date of Patent: June 5, 2018
    Assignee: International Business Machines Corporation
    Inventors: Kun Bai, Jinho Hwang, Brian Peterson, Maja Vukovic
  • Publication number: 20180148194
    Abstract: Systems and methods are provided for installing fasteners. One exemplary embodiment is a method that includes inserting a fastener into a hole, and gripping ends of the fastener via dies. At least one of the dies includes a permanent coating having a static friction coefficient of less than 0.2 at a surface contacting the fastener. The method further includes plastically deforming the fastener via force from the dies, thereby expanding the fastener into interference with the hole along a length of the fastener such that an amount of interference between the fastener and the hole along the length of the fastener is greater than one and a half thousandths of an inch and less than twenty thousandths of an inch.
    Type: Application
    Filed: November 29, 2016
    Publication date: May 31, 2018
    Inventors: William Donald Hood, Donald Brian Peterson, Curtis Leon Hayes, Paul Michael Haworth, Tyler James Kumley
  • Publication number: 20180139298
    Abstract: Systems and methods are disclosed herein to provide information to a user based on a symbol with a plurality of interpretations. Each candidate interpretation for the symbol is identified and compared to an attribute of a user profile. The meaning of the symbol is determined and the user profile is updated with the meaning of the symbol. This meaning may be used to provide relevant information to the user.
    Type: Application
    Filed: December 22, 2017
    Publication date: May 17, 2018
    Inventors: Timothy Christensen Kelly, Benjamin Maughan, Brian Peterson, David Yon, Walter R. Klappert